
Free Comic Book Day (FCBD) 2019 highlights an astonishing determination of comic book titles for the industry’s most foreseen annual event which happens Saturday, May 4, 2019 at taking part comic book shops around the world. Every year comic book fans rejoice. The first Saturday in May since 2002 has become known as “Free Comic Book Day.”
Comic shop retailers picked fifty-one titles overall to be accessible on Free Comic Book Day: twelve Gold Sponsor comics and thirty-nine Silver Sponsor comics that give fans an incredible chance to find new titles and genres. The current year’s declaration of Silver Sponsor comics incorporates such extraordinary titles as Minecraft and Disney’s The Incredibles, Little Lulu, Bob’s Burgers, The Amazing Spider-Man, My Hero Academia, Star Wars Adventures, and more.
“Each year, we continue to push ourselves to bring fans the very best Free Comic Book Day experience,” said Joe Field, originator of FCBD, and owner of Flying Colors Comics in Concord, CA. “The caliber, strength and depth of this year’s comic book titles is fantastic and independent comic book shop retailers all over the world can’t wait to treat fans and customers to an incredible day of fun, discovery, and learning about comic books and comic book shops.”
